10/23/2013: FRONT PAGE: EATING FA T IS GOOD FOR YOU
A DIET packed with fat is the healthy way to prevent heart disease, a leading British expert has claimed. Cardiologist Dr Aseem Malhotra says the obsession with a low- fat diet has “paradoxically increased” the risk of heart disease. Other experts...

10/23/2013: Front Page: ‘MADDIE’ FOUND IN IRELAND

A SECOND blue-eyed girl was seized from a Roma gypsy family yesterday, this time in Dublin. The youngster, aged about seven, has been called the “Irish Maddie” as police probe child trafficking links.
